Bernard "Bernie" Anthony Boltz, 67, of North Platte, NE passed away on Monday, January 24, 2022 at Great Plains Health Hospital.
He was born on June 6, 1954 in North Platte, son of Robert and Ilene (Jones) Boltz.
Bernie graduated from Big Springs High School in 1972 and attended University of Nebraska at Lincoln for 2 years until he enlisted in the U.S. Navy. While serving in the U.S. Navy he developed an aptitude as a linguistics expert in the Vietnamese and Russian languages. He was stationed in the Philippines, Japan, Denver, and spent most of his duty while at sea, being discharged in 1994 from Hawaii. Following his retirement from the Navy, he worked for many years at the North Platte Wal-Mart. Bernie loved all things Husker, but specifically Husker basketball. He will be deeply missed by all who knew and loved him.
He was predeceased by his parents, and by siblings, Ronald, Thomas and Rebecca.
He is survived by siblings, Linda Jimenez of North Platte, John (Patty) Boltz of Hastings, James (Suzanne) Boltz of Lincoln, and Ruth (Kevin) Cusic of North Platte; 17 nieces and nephews; many great nieces and nephews; and a couple great-great nieces and nephews.
